Can Kazakhstan's Zhetibaiski Limestone be used exterior applications in very dusty climates?
The Zhetibaiski Limestone from Kazakhstan can potentially be used in exterior applications in very dusty climates. However, it is important to consider several factors before making a decision.
1. Durability: Zhetibaiski Limestone is a type of natural stone that can withstand outdoor conditions. However, the limestones durability can vary, so it is crucial to choose a high-quality grade with good resistance to weathering and erosion.
2. Porosity: Limestone is typically porous, which means it can absorb moisture and dust. In a very dusty climate, the pores can easily accumulate dust particles, making the surface appear dirty or stained. Regular cleaning and maintenance may be required to keep the stones appearance intact.
3. Finishes: The type of finish applied to the limestone can impact its suitability for dusty climates. Polished or honed surfaces may be less desirable as they can show dust and wear more prominently. A textured or brushed finish could be a better option, as it can mask the effects of dust accumulation.
4. Sealing: Applying a suitable sealer can help protect the limestone against water and dust absorption. A high-quality sealer with good dust repellent properties can reduce the accumulation of dust particles on the surface, maintaining the stones aesthetics.
5. Maintenance: Regular cleaning and maintenance are necessary to keep the limestone surface free from dust and dirt. Depending on the severity of the dust levels, power washing or a gentle scrub with a mild detergent might be required periodically.
In conclusion, while Zhetibaiski Limestone can be used in exterior applications in dusty climates, proper selection, sealing, and maintenance are essential to ensure its long-term performance and appearance.
